The collision snarled traffic and shut down four of five lanes in the area as officers tried to dislodge the car. Los Angeles County firefighters started to cut the car open to save the person, but were unable to do so.
UPDATED: Los Angeles woman killed in 60 Freeway crash in Hacienda Heights
The woman, later identified as Stewart, was driving a 2002 Saturn L100 east in the No. 3 lane just prior to the fatal collision, he said. A 2009 Volvo big rig was traveling directly in front of her.
